Ethnic Minority Perspectives on Clinical Training and Services in Psychology
Edited by Hector F. Myers, Paul Wohlford, L. Philip Guzman, and Ruben Echemendia

This book discusses the rationale for providing culturally responsive clinical training in psychology; model predoctoral training programs for minorities; and model internship, community, and postdoctoral training programs for minorities. Ethnic minority populations of chronically mentally ill children, adolescents, adults, and elderly persons are especially in need of the professional services of cross-culturally competent psychologists from all ethnic backgrounds.
